| Description | Cylindrical spruce root basket. Finely woven, with vertical zig-zag pattern in a raised weave occurring about ever 2 1/2" on surface. Three horizontal bands of design in a dark brown fibre with some yellow. Technical notes: twined, close twined, two-strand, three-strand, diagonal/twill twining, wrapped weft ("false embroidery"); 16 warps and 20 wefts per square inch. Zig-zag pattern; possibly related to 30-11-4. Salmon head and flying geese designs. |
